B2324 - Headlamp Washer Motor Control Circuit High

For a complete wiring diagram, refer to.

When Monitored: With the headlamp washers activated.

Set Condition: When the totally integrated power module detects a high condition.






Test Step 1 - Intermittent Condition

Turn the ignition ON.

With the scan tool, clear all DTCs.

Turn the headlamp washers ON.

With the scan tool, read DTCs.

Does the scan tool display B2324 - Headlamp Washer Motor Control Circuit High?

Yes

Go to Test Step 2.

No

The condition that caused this symptom is currently not present. Test for an intermittent condition by inspecting the related wiring harness for chafed, pierced, pinched, and partially broken wires. Also, inspect the related connectors for broken, bent, pushed out, spread, corroded, or contaminated terminals. Repair as necessary.

Perform the Body Verification Test. Refer to => Non-DTC Based Diagnostics. Body Interior

Test Step 2 - Test Headlamp Washer Relay

Turn the ignition OFF.

Remove the headlamp washer relay.

Turn the ignition ON.

Turn the headlamp washers ON.

With the scan tool, read DTCs.

Does the scan tool display B2324 - Headlamp Washer Motor Control Circuit High?

Yes

Go to Test Step 3

No

Go to Test Step 5.

Test Step 3 - Headlamp Washer Relay Control Circuit Open

Turn the ignition OFF.

Disconnect the TIPM harness connector.

Measure the resistance of the headlamp washer relay control circuit between the headlamp washer relay connector and the TIPM harness connector.

Is the resistance less than 10.0 ohms?

Yes

Go to Test Step 4.

No

Repair the headlamp washer relay control circuit for an open.

Perform the Body Verification Test. Refer to => Non-DTC Based Diagnostics. Body Interior

Test Step 4 - Headlamp Washer Relay Control Circuit Short to Voltage

Turn the ignition ON.

Measure for voltage on the headlamp washer relay control circuit.

Is the voltage more than 10.0 volts?

Yes

Repair the headlamp washer relay control circuit for a short to voltage.

Perform the Body Verification Test. Refer to => Non-DTC Based Diagnostics. Body Interior

No

Replace the totally integrated power module.

Perform the Body Verification Test. Refer to => Non-DTC Based Diagnostics. Body Interior

Test Step 5 - Headlamp Washer Relay

Turn the ignition OFF.

Replace the headlamp washer relay with a known good relay.

Turn the ignition ON.

Turn the headlamp washers ON.

With the scan tool, read DTCs.

Does the scan tool display B2324 - Headlamp Washer Motor Control Circuit High?

Yes

Go to Test Step 6.

No

Test complete.

Perform the Body Verification Test. Refer to => Non-DTC Based Diagnostics. Body Interior

Test Step 6 - Headlamp Washer Motor Control Circuit Open

Turn the ignition OFF.

Remove the headlamp washer relay.

Disconnect the Headlamp washer motor harness connector.

Measure the resistance of the headlamp washer motor control circuit at the headlamp washer motor harness connector and the headlamp washer relay connector.

Is the resistance less than 10.0 ohms?

Yes

Go to Test Step 7.

No

Repair the circuit for an open.

Perform the Body Verification Test. Refer to => Non-DTC Based Diagnostics. Body Interior

Test Step 7 - Headlamp Washer Motor Control Circuit Short to Voltage

Turn the ignition ON.

Measure for voltage on the headlamp washer motor control circuit.

Is the voltage more than 10.0 volts?

Yes

Repair the headlamp washer motor control circuit for a short to voltage.

Perform the Body Verification Test. Refer to => Non-DTC Based Diagnostics. Body Interior

No

Replace the headlamp washer motor.

Perform the Body Verification Test. Refer to => Non-DTC Based Diagnostics. Body Interior
